Daalder Friesland between the Ems and Lauwers

Features

Issuer Province of Groningen and the Ommelanden (Dutch Republic)
Type Standard circulation coin
Year 1584
Value 1 Daalder = 30 Stuivers (1.5)
Currency Gulden (1594-1795)
Composition Silver
Weight 28.71 g
Shape Round (irregular)
Technique Hammered
Orientation Medal alignment ↑↑
Demonetized Yes

Obverse

Eagle with spread wings facing left, dividing intials T S.

Script: Latin

Lettering:
✿ MON · ARGEN · DNR · FRIS · INT · AMA · Z · LAVR

T S

Unabridged legend: Moneta argentea dominiarum Frisiae inter Am.. et Laur...

Translation: Silver coinage of the region of Friesland between the Ems and Lauwers

Reverse

Emperor Charlemagne enthroned and crowned, holding scepter in right hand, and leaning left hand on globe

Script: Latin

Lettering: PATIENTIA · VIN CIT· FORTITVDIN ⚜

Unabridged legend: Patientia vincit fortitudinem

Translation: Patience overcomes strength

Mint

Appingedam, Netherlands (1350-1580)

Comments

Imitation of Aachen Thaler
